A.2.2.6

Initialize

The Initialize function may be used when AutoCon is not needed. It is a low level function which
requires an Instrument Descriptor, which includes the logical address of the Kepco controller. It
is recommended that AutoCon be used instead.

A.2.2.7

Mode

The Mode function selects whether the power supply should operate in Constant Voltage or
Constant Current mode. If the desired mode is not possible, because of the load, an overload
condition will be set in the Questionable Status register.

mode values:

0 = voltage, 1 = current

A.2.2.8

Outp

The Outp function closes or opens the output relay, on units which have relays. On units without
relays, the output is Set to the last programmed value or Reset to 0.

output values:

0 = off, 1 = on

A.2.2.9

Read

The Read function returns the output voltage and current of the power supply.
